How It Works

This calculator finds the duration between two times in hours, minutes and seconds. It handles overnight spans that cross midnight correctly. You can also add or subtract a duration from a start time to find the end time.

The tool is useful for calculating shift lengths, journey times, cooking durations and billable hours. Enter times in either 12-hour (am/pm) or 24-hour format. Results are shown in both total minutes and the hours-and-minutes breakdown.

Example: Duration from 09:15 to 17:45

  1. Duration: 8 hours 30 minutes
  2. Total minutes: 510
  3. In decimal hours: 8.50
